Output 051dd5fb622d7b97d85f42aa6f2bccafbed0e3a9d927514d10def00a0db8ea8a:0

value
11036462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58e4bbc78c77873ac7677c87601955b16cd837e2 OP_EQUAL
address
39o3Q7DUoLv3L7fp81Lqug6qEWEXXodS2j
transaction
051dd5fb622d7b97d85f42aa6f2bccafbed0e3a9d927514d10def00a0db8ea8a